深圳市万商通达产品接口规范与系统集成指南
在数字化供应链不断深化的今天,系统间的数据交换效率直接决定了业务响应速度。深圳市万商通达科技有限公司作为行业领先的技术服务商,长期致力于为企业提供高兼容性的产品接口规范。我们的技术团队在RESTful API与SOAP协议层面均积累了深厚经验,确保从订单下发到物流回传的每一个环节都能实现毫秒级响应。今天,我们将从接口设计原则出发,详细拆解系统集成的关键步骤。
核心接口规范与参数定义
深圳市万商通达科技有限公司的接口体系严格遵循HTTP/1.1标准,所有数据交互均采用UTF-8编码与JSON格式。以最常用的“订单同步接口”为例,请求头必须包含appKey与sign字段用于身份校验,其中sign值需通过HMAC-SHA256算法对参数排序后生成。响应数据中会返回一个唯一的transactionId,这是后续查询订单状态的唯一凭证。
具体到参数规格,接口文档中定义了三级字段结构:
- 基础层:包含partnerId、warehouseCode等必填字段,用于识别合作方与仓库。
- 业务层:如orderItems数组,内嵌skuId、quantity、price等明细,最大支持50个SKU同时提交。
- 扩展层:通过customField预留键值对,用于传递行业特定属性(如保质期、批次号)。
值得注意的是,接口对数据长度有严格限制——单次请求体不得超过2MB,超过该阈值必须分批次上传。这一设计是为了避免大流量冲击导致网关超时,实测数据显示,合规调用下接口平均响应时间稳定在200ms以内。
系统集成实施步骤
实施集成时,建议按以下流程操作:首先在沙箱环境完成连通性测试,重点验证签名算法与回调地址的可用性。接着进行全量字段对账,深圳市万商通达科技有限公司的测试工具会自动比对请求与响应中的每个字段,并输出差异报告。通过测试后,可在生产环境进行灰度发布,初期仅开启5%的流量,观察48小时无异常后再全量切换。
- 第一步:获取开发者密钥(appSecret需专人保管,泄漏后应立即在控制台重置)。
- 第二步:对接入IP进行白名单配置,仅允许公司办公网段或服务器IP访问。
- 第三步:设置重试机制,建议采用指数退避策略,初始间隔1秒,最大重试3次。
注意事项与常见问题
在实际对接中,最常出现的问题是签名校验失败。这通常源于参数排序未按ASCII码升序排列,或是中文参数未进行URL编码。我们的技术支持日志显示,约70%的首次接入问题都出在签名环节。另一个高频问题是响应超时,这往往是因为调用方未在业务层处理并发锁,导致同一订单被重复提交。深圳市万商通达科技有限公司的接口设计为幂等性接口,但前提是请求中必须携带唯一的idempotentKey。
此外,我们强烈建议开发者关注接口的版本管理。当前主流版本为v2.1.0,该版本引入了字段级别的版本控制,允许新旧属性共存,避免版本升级时出现数据断流。若您在测试中遇到字段缺失,请首先检查请求头中的Accept-Version参数是否配置正确。
总结来说,系统集成的本质是建立一套可靠的通信协议。深圳市万商通达科技有限公司通过标准化接口定义、详尽的错误码体系(涵盖200余种业务异常场景)以及7×24小时的技术支持,帮助企业将集成周期从平均3周缩短至5个工作日。无论是初次对接的初创团队,还是需要改造存量系统的成熟企业,都能在我们的技术文档中找到对应的最佳实践路径。